Why Traditional Planners Don't Work for Neurodivergent Brains

The planner isn't broken. It just wasn't built for how your brain works.

They Assume Consistency

Every planner on the market is designed around the idea that you'll show up the same way every day. But neurodivergent brains don't work like that. Some days you have four hours of hyperfocus. Other days you can barely start a single task. A rigid planner can't handle that variance.

Guilt When You Miss a Day

Open a traditional planner after skipping two days and you see blank pages staring back at you. That guilt spiral — 'I'm behind, I'll never catch up, why bother' — is uniquely devastating for neurodivergent people. The planner becomes a record of failure instead of a tool for progress.

The Executive Function Catch-22

Planning requires executive function. But if you had reliable executive function, you wouldn't need a planner in the first place. Most planning systems ask you to sit down, think through your week, prioritize tasks, and organize them — which is exactly the thing you struggle to do.

One-Size-Fits-All Systems

Bullet journals, time-blocking, GTD, Pomodoro — these systems work brilliantly for some brains and terribly for others. Neurodivergent people cycle through method after method, spending more energy learning new systems than actually getting things done.
